Would you agree that numerology is math on some level? Similar to the relationship of math and geometry.

Both mathematics and geometry are more than just numbers - they're systems and processes that function more akin to language (e.g. they have rules, grammar, conventions). Numerology would be closer to semiotics in my book. Of course there's a deeper analysis here: language systems are ultimately composed of symbols at the bottom level, but when you start to layer on the rules/grammar/conventions then at some point you wind up with "language". E.g. :redapple: is a symbol, as is "APPLE" (note that the "A" in "APPLE" is an even lower symbol and in English we generally don't have a lot of symbolic meaning at the letter-level). But you'd need a language system to form together the symbols for APPLE, SELF and EAT into "I am going to eat the apple."

Perhaps the numbers should be viewed more like recurring words?

Could be. I would ponder a couple of levels of symbolic association here:
  1. Direct association: e.g. your given example of 12 disciples -> 12 tribes.
  2. Derived association: e.g. Melchizedek's Hebrew value -> Jesus' Hebrew value. By following some process (in this case Gematria) or likewise algorithm we can produce a derived symbol that we can then compare and analyze against other symbols. The more arcane the algorithm, the greater in my opinion one would have to stretch to make some kind of argument here. And, I would highly suspect we're just injecting our desire that there's a "hidden code" into scripture.
I remember reading a quote from Stephen King where he talked about how fans would compliment him on his complex use of color symbolism in The Shining, which according to him was completely accidental and unintended.

Mixed Costs = Fixed Costs + Variable Costs

This formula is used in Managerial Accounting most often in a manufacturing setting to calculate how much costs a corporation incurs. It’s useful for financial budgeting and creating internal reports.

It’s known algebraically as…

Y = a + bx

Where

Y: Total

a: Fixed Expenses

b: Variable Expenses

x: Units

This is similar to the slope formula from Microeconomics, y = mx + b, just in a different form. Otherwise calculated as rise / run, y2 – y1 / x2 – x1.

Formula wise, the full Product Cost Flow is as such:

Beginning Raw Materials Inventory + Raw Materials Purchased = Raw Materials Available in Production.

Raw Materials Available - Ending Raw Materials Inventory = Raw Materials Used in Production.

Raw Materials Used in Production = Direct Materials.

Direct Materials + Direct Labour + Manufacturing Overhead = Total Manufacturing.

Beginning Work in Process Inventory + Total Manufacturing = Total Work in Process for the Period.

Total Work-in-Process for the Period - Ending Work-in-Process Inventory = Goods Manufactured.

Beginning Finished Goods Inventory + Goods Manufactured = Goods Available for Sale

Goods Available for Sale - Ending Finished Goods Inventory = Goods Sold.

While the Inventory is a Raw Material, Work-in-Process or Finished Good, it is stated on the Balance Sheet. But once it becomes a Good Sold, it moves to the Income Statment, aka Statement of Operations, aka Statement of Profit and Loss aka Statement of Financial Performance aka this statement has a lot of names because it's the most important one of the main 4 to investors.
